After careful consideration, Morton Library is ending service with hoopla Digital effective October 2, 2026. Any materials you borrow up until October 1 will be available for the duration of the lending period. 

We apologize for any inconvenience this may cause. At Morton Library, we continually strive to offer the best possible services while responsibly managing public funds. 

The hoopla platform is our most expensive digital product. Last year hoopla costs increased 23%, and now uses about half of our total materials budget. Despite this, digital checkouts make up only 15% of total circulation. After months of consideration, the Library Board decided to end service with hoopla. 

To continue reading eBooks and listening to audiobooks for free from Morton Library, please visit Overdrive/Libby. You can also read and listen on the Palace Project
